The Palmetto Regional is being supported by much of the staff than has made it great for the past 7 years. Frank Landford is the co-chair again and Carla Rickenbaker is the Volunteer Coordinator as she has been for many years.

Terrel Burch is the Head Ref, and I (Barry Hudson) will be back as the game announcer.

All 21 SC teams will be there. The social will be at the dining hall and Edgar's bowling, pool, and ping-pong.

We have a surprise for the MC, and I'll see if Frank wants to announce it before the event. He is a well-known personality in the upstate of SC.
